In May this year, the Concertgebouw in Amsterdam hosted a festival of Mahler's music.
Virtually every note he wrote was performed. The three main orchestras involved were the Royal
Concertgebouw, the Vienna Philharmonic and the Berlin
Philharmonic, the conductors included
Bernard Haitink , Claudio Abbado and Riccardo
Chailly, and the singers
Thomas Hampson , Barbara Bonney and Anne Sofie von Otter. Humphrey Burton presents all the concerts and talks to many of the artists involved.
